In recent years,with the continuous changes of the social ecological background,the bad behaviors of children and adolescents are also increasing.Problem behaviors mainly refer to improper behaviors that endanger personal social adaptation and their physical and mental health.Problem behaviors can be divided into two types:internalizing problem behaviors and externalizing problem behaviors.Among them,internalized problem behavior is a kind of psychological disorder,which generally refers to people’s emotions,such as anxiety,depression,withdrawn,and frustration.The behaviors of externalization problems are mainly manifested as external behaviors that do not completely conform to or directly violate the currently generally recognized legal code of conduct or related legal code of conduct in the society,such as fighting,fighting,playing truant,participating in illegal activities etc.Externalized problem behaviors are closely related to the various maladaptive outcomes of children and adolescents.Among the many factors that affect students’ externalized problem behaviors,parental rearing style is a very important factor.Previous studies have found that there is a close relationship between parental rearing styles and students’ externalized problem behaviors.There are relatively few researches in.This article starts from a single population and explores the relationship between parental refusal and externalized acceptance of primary and secondary school students,which is one of the dimensions of parental upbringing methods,and analyzes and discusses it,mainly including the following studies:The first study used a difference analysis method to study the current performance and development of the externalized problem behaviors of primary and secondary school students in my country.The results showed that there are obvious differences in the externalized problem behaviors of primary and secondary school students in terms of their gender and family economic and social status.Specifically,Boys have more externalized problem behaviors than girls.Individuals with lower family socioeconomic status have more externalized problem behaviors than individuals with high family socioeconomic status.The second study uses parental refusal as the independent variable,externalization problem behavior as the dependent variable,and psychological capital and social identity as the intermediary variables to establish a structural equation model.Studies have found that psychological capital plays a part of mediating role between parental rejection and externalizing problem behaviors,and psychological capital and social identity play a chain-like mediating role between parental rejection and externalizing problem behaviors.At the same time,we incorporate the family socioeconomic status variables into the model.The results of multi-group analysis show that the relationship between family socioeconomic status regulates psychological capital and externalized problem behavior.In addition,family socioeconomic status affects the predictive model of parents’ rejection of externalization problem behavior.For groups with high family socioeconomic status,parents’ economics mainly influence externalizing problem behaviors through the mediating effect of psychological capital;for groups with low family socioeconomic status,parents’ refusal to predict problem behaviors is mainly through their direct influence.Research 3 is based on the results of Research 1 and Research 2.It has formulated a set of education courses for primary and secondary school students with relatively low family and socioeconomic status in my country.The psychological capital intervention model pci is used as the main theoretical basis,from hope,optimism and self.The four aspects of efficacy and resilience are designed with positive psychologyoriented education courses,a total of eight units.Research three is based on the results of research and research two.It formulates education courses for elementary school students with low family socioeconomic status,uses the psychological capital intervention model PCI as the theoretical basis,and designs positive psychology based on the four dimensions of psychological capital.There are a total of eight units in the education curriculum. |
